Divorce of High Assets and Division of Property
The sharing of assets is one of the greatest issues of a complex divorce. California is a community property state implying that all property gained in the marriage is normally shared equally among spouses. Nevertheless, in cases where an individual couple has acquired a lot of wealth, such as real estate, investment, business interests among other high-value wealth, it may be challenging to fairly share them. Prenuptial or postnuptial agreements can also be involved in high-asset divorces, further complicating the situation.

Financial and Spousal Support
Another central issue in most complicated cases of divorce is the spousal support or alimony. California spousal support is aimed at ensuring that the poorer earning spouse continues living as the couple did when they were married. The amount and duration of spousal support is not always easy to determine, however. The factors the courts are looking at include the duration of marriage, the earning power of each spouse and their financial requirements.

Avoiding Prenuptial and Postnuptial Agreements
Divorce is even more complex among couples that have prenuptial or postnuptial agreements. These contracts that contain the manner in which assets and debts will be partitioned in case of a divorce are legally binding in case they are valid. But controversy is the usual case when it comes to the enforceability of such agreements and when one party feels that the agreement was entered into under duress or without the services of a legal counsel.

Mediation and Collaborative Divorce of Complex Cases
Although in complex divorce cases, litigation is a requirement, other couples might want to settle their dispute by using mediation or collaborative divorce. Such alternative dispute resolution procedures enable couples to collaborate in order to agree on matters like property sharing, spousal support and child custody without necessarily attending court.
Mediation is a process where the third party is neutral, and he facilitates the talks between the spouses whereas in collaborative divorce, the two parties and their lawyers come up to settle the disputes.
